PTA claims better internet speed from July-Sept
Information on the PTA web link based on the survey details is missing


Karachi: Pakistan Telecommunication Authority (PTA) has released a survey to assess mobile phone and internet service quality.
The PTA has claimed that internet speed has improved from July to September 2024 compared to April-June, recording improvement in uploading, downloading, and network availability.
According to the Pakistan Telecommunication Authority, the quality of mobile calls in some areas was found below the specified limit.
On the other hand, the information on the PTA web link based on the survey details is missing.
It is pertinent to note be that the internet service has been slow for the past few months in Pakistan due to which the users are facing severe problems.
